  • Abstract
    In this paper we examine the quantitative software attributes that are known to be related to software faults and subsequently software failures. The object is to develop design guidelines based on these quantitative attributes that will assist the evaluation of alternatives in the software design process. In order for the several design alternatives to provide meaningful input to the design process, the software system must first be characterized in terms of a series of operational profiles of its projected use
